Lawyers will not flinch back from principled stand: SCBA

Source: OUR STAFF REPORTER May 29, 2008

The office-bearers said that thousands of lawyers were going to take part in the Convention, in Peshawar on May 31. The bar committee, constituted to finalise arrangement of the lawyers departure from Lahore and other parts of the country to Peshawar, has completed the job, they said, adding that the caravan of Chief Justice of Pakistan Iftikhar Muhammad Chaudhary would proceed from Islamabad to Peshawar on the said date and would be received warmly at many places enroute

Meanwhile, lawyers are preparing the world longest register with the signatures of about 80,000 advocates all over the country who have expressed their solidarity with Chief Justice Iftikhar Muhammad Chaudhary on his courageous stand against a dictator.

The register would be sent to Guinness Book of World Records.
